The street in brief

Sales on Glenesk Court are mostly sem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£113,500 — roughly 37% below the CH5 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£1,912, below the district's £2,170.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; CH5 prices as a whole have been rising. With 6 sales across 5 homes since 2002, homes here come to market only rarely.
